Kinds Of Refrigerators Available in Fridge Shops
Refrigerators come in various designs and sizes, each created to satisfy different requirements. Below is a table detailing some common kinds of fridges you might discover in fridge shops:
| Type of Refrigerator | Description | Suitable For |
|---|---|---|
| Top Freezer | Conventional style with the freezer on top. | Budget-conscious consumers; small households. |
| Bottom Freezer | Freezer situated at the bottom, making fresh food more available. | Families requiring simple access to refrigeration. |
| Side-by-Side | Two doors with the fridge on one side and a freezer on the other. | Those who prefer organization and easy access to both compartments. |
| French Door | Stylish and large; features double doors for the fridge and a drawer for the freezer. | Families and people who prepare often and require storage for fresh products. |
| Compact | Smaller sized size perfect for restricted spaces, like dormitories and tiny kitchens. | Trainees, singles, and those looking for secondary refrigerators. |
| Smart Refrigerator | Equipped with Wi-Fi and touchscreen functions, enabling for advanced company and connection. | Tech-savvy consumers searching for convenience. |

Necessary Buying Tips
Selecting the right fridge can be frustrating, given the multitude of features and alternatives. Here are some necessary pointers to consider when shopping at a fridge store:
- Assess Your Needs: Consider your household size, cooking practices, and readily available area in your cooking area.
- Think About Energy Efficiency: Look for Energy Star-rated models to minimize electrical energy costs and lower ecological impact.
- Measure Your Space: Ensure your picked fridge will suit your cooking area, permitting for adequate clearance on all sides.
- Check Warranty and Service Options: A good guarantee secures your investment; likewise think about after-sales support offered by the shop.
- Test Features: If possible, check the refrigerator's features like shelving, door bins, and ice/water dispensers.
- Read Reviews: Customer evaluations can provide insights into reliability and efficiency you may not find in specs.
Maintenance Tips for Refrigerators
When you've acquired your refrigerator, maintaining it correctly can extend its lifespan. Here are some vital upkeep pointers:
| Maintenance Task | Frequency |
|---|---|
| Tidy the coils | Every 6 months |
| Examine door seals | Every 6 months |
| Change water filters (if applicable) | Every 6 months |
| Defrost (for non-frost-free designs) | As required |
| Tidy interior surface areas | Regular monthly |
| Inspect temperature level settings | Month-to-month |
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the average life-span of a fridge?
Many refrigerators last in between 10 to 20 years, depending on usage and maintenance.
How do I know if my refrigerator is energy efficient?
Try to find the Energy Star label or examine the energy usage info typically offered in the product requirements.
What should I do if my refrigerator is not cooling?
First, inspect if the thermostat is set properly. If it is, examine for any blockages in airflow and tidy the coils. If problems continue, it might need professional maintenance.
Is it better to buy a fridge in-store or online?
Both choices have their benefits. Purchasing in-store permits you to physically check the fridge and possibly work out on rate, while purchasing online may provide a larger choice and better deals.
What size refrigerator do I require for my family?
A basic guideline is 4-6 cubic feet of fridge area per adult in the family. For a family of four, a model in between 20-25 cubic feet is usually suggested.
